You can save money by getting a third party policy, whether you are purchasing motor insurance, van insurance or any other type of automotive insurance. The insurance company will only pay for the third party's damages, which can be difficult when you are involved in an accident. The cost may be lower, but it is just not practical. If the damage you suffer isn't covered, why bother with auto insurance? Before you decide that this is a course of action that you want to take, you should give it some thought first.
